My first summer holiday in Val Venosta and Val Senales dates back to the early Nineties. And I have been spellbound since then. I have gone back to those valleys again and again where I discovered mountain farming, with its farmsteads, its culture, its folklore and … transhumance. In June 1996, my Nikons and I set off on an extraordinary adventure where I was able to combine two of my passions: one for the mountain, one for photography. For twelve years I have gone with the flocks and the shepherds who in late spring set off from Val Venosta and Val Senales for the summer pastures of Ötztal. Every time, it was a different, spectacular event, decisively affected by the weather, which might change abruptly, unexpectedly, but neither rain nor snow or frost can stop that centuries-old journey of men and animals worn down by sweat and exhaustion. It was a unique, unrepeatable experience that has enriched me both professionally and humanly. I will never forget the shepherds’ and their companions’ attachment to this ancient tradition but above all the great love they feel for their animals. I met some exceptional people and I am glad I have become friends with some of them.
And the journey goes on …
